博客 Doris技术实现与优化方案深度解析

Doris技术实现与优化方案深度解析

   数栈君   发表于 2026-02-24 19:55  33  0

在数字化转型的浪潮中,企业对实时数据分析的需求日益增长。Doris作为一款高性能的实时分析型数据库,凭借其卓越的性能和灵活性,成为数据中台、数字孪生和数字可视化领域的热门选择。本文将深入解析Doris的技术实现与优化方案,帮助企业更好地利用Doris提升数据处理能力。


一、Doris技术实现的核心架构

Doris采用分布式架构,结合列式存储和向量化计算技术,实现了高效的查询性能。以下是其核心架构的详细解析:

1.1 存储层:高效的数据组织方式

  • 列式存储:Doris采用列式存储,将数据按列进行组织,减少了I/O开销,特别适合OLAP(联机分析处理)场景。
  • 分布式存储:数据分布在多个节点上,支持高可用性和负载均衡,确保了系统的稳定性和扩展性。

1.2 计算层:优化的查询执行引擎

  • 向量化计算:Doris使用向量化计算技术,将多条记录同时处理,显著提升了计算效率。
  • 查询优化器:通过成本模型和统计信息,优化器生成最优的执行计划,减少查询时间。

1.3 接口层:灵活的交互方式

  • HTTP/HTTPS接口:支持标准的HTTP协议,便于与Web应用集成。
  • JDBC/ODBC驱动:兼容多种数据访问协议,方便与第三方工具集成。

二、Doris优化方案

为了充分发挥Doris的性能,企业需要从硬件配置、查询优化和分布式协调等多个方面进行优化。以下是具体的优化方案:

2.1 硬件优化

  • 分布式计算:通过增加节点数量,提升处理能力,适用于大规模数据集。
  • 多副本机制:通过多副本保证数据的高可用性,避免单点故障。
  • 资源隔离:合理分配计算资源,避免资源争抢,提升整体性能。

2.2 软件优化

  • 查询优化:通过索引优化、谓词下推等技术,减少查询数据量。
  • 索引优化:合理使用索引,减少扫描数据量,提升查询速度。
  • 分布式事务:通过分布式事务管理,保证数据一致性。

三、Doris在数据中台中的应用

数据中台是企业数字化转型的核心,Doris在其中扮演了重要角色:

3.1 实时数据分析

  • 高并发查询:Doris支持高并发查询,满足数据中台的实时需求。
  • 低延迟响应:通过优化查询执行计划,实现低延迟响应。

3.2 数据可视化

  • 高效数据处理:Doris支持复杂的数据计算,为数据可视化提供高效的数据源。
  • 多维度分析:支持多维度的数据分析,满足数据可视化的需求。

四、Doris在数字孪生中的应用

数字孪生需要实时、高效的数据处理能力,Doris的优势在此得以充分体现:

4.1 实时数据同步

  • 低延迟同步:Doris支持实时数据同步,确保数字孪生模型的实时性。
  • 高可用性:通过分布式架构,保证数据同步的高可用性。

4.2 多维度数据处理

  • 复杂计算:Doris支持复杂的计算操作,满足数字孪生中的多维度数据处理需求。
  • 高效查询:通过优化查询执行计划,提升数据处理效率。

五、Doris在数字可视化中的应用

数字可视化需要高效的数据处理和展示能力,Doris在其中发挥着重要作用:

5.1 高效数据处理

  • 快速响应:Doris支持快速的数据查询,满足数字可视化对实时性的要求。
  • 高效计算:通过向量化计算,提升数据处理效率。

5.2 多维度数据展示

  • 复杂数据计算:Doris支持复杂的计算操作,满足多维度数据展示的需求。
  • 高效数据同步:通过实时数据同步,确保数据展示的实时性。

六、总结与展望

Doris凭借其高性能和灵活性,成为数据中台、数字孪生和数字可视化领域的理想选择。通过合理的硬件配置和软件优化,企业可以充分发挥Doris的潜力,提升数据处理能力。

如果您对Doris感兴趣,不妨申请试用,体验其强大的功能。申请试用

希望本文能为您提供有价值的信息,帮助您更好地理解和应用Doris技术。

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料